The UAF Center for Teaching and Learning seeks an Instructional Designer to join our creative, dynamic, and highly collaborative team. As a Course and Program Manager, you will work closely with UAF instructors to develop high-quality, interactive online courses across various disciplines.

In this role, you will collaborate with faculty and department chairs to customize online course delivery, fostering creativity and finding solutions to online education challenges. You'll manage projects, supervise instructional design staff, and ensure high-quality online learning experiences through consultation and support. Responsibilities include conducting outreach to build strong institutional relationships, staying current with educational technologies, and maintaining comprehensive project records.

If you're passionate about increasing access to higher education through high-quality online learning, apply today to join our collaborative, innovation-centered team.

An ideal candidate will be organized, adaptable, and proactive in finding creative solutions to online education challenges. Strong relationship-building skills are essential for collaborating with faculty and department chairs to ensure that online courses and programs meet high standards of quality. Effective project management skills are crucial, including overseeing instructional design staff, managing a portfolio of online tools, and maintaining comprehensive project records. The ideal candidate will stay up-to-date with educational technologies and instructional design best practices, while also mentoring and supporting team members in their professional growth. A passion for advancing online education and a commitment to fostering an inclusive, supportive, and innovative learning environment are vital for success in this role.

Minimum Qualifications:

Master’s degree in a related field and five years relevant experience, or an equivalent combination of training and experience, preferably in a leadership or supervisory position within a higher education institutional context. Experience teaching at the post-secondary level, preferably some online.

*Each university within the University of Alaska system publishes an Annual Security and Fire Safety Report which contains information regarding campus safety and security including topics such as: campus law enforcement authority; crime reporting policies; campus alerts (Timely Warnings and Emergency Notifications); fire safety policies and procedures; programs to prevent dating violence, domestic violence, sexual assault and stalking; the procedures the University will follow when one of these crimes is reported; and other matters of importance related to security on campus. The report also contains information about crime statistics for the three most recent calendar years concerning reported crimes that occurred on campus; in On-Campus Student Housing Facilities; in Noncampus buildings or property owned or controlled by the University or a recognized student organization; and on public property within, or immediately adjacent to and accessible from, the campus.  The report also contains fire statistics for any fires occurring in an On-Campus Student Housing Facility during the three most recent calendar years.
